Linked Learning Alliance
The Linked Learning Alliance is a U.S. based nonprofit organization, designated as a 501(c)(3) entity, dedicated to advancing educational equity and excellence in America's schools. The organization focuses on supporting educators, employers, and communities in providing young people with high-quality educational experiences that integrate rigorous academics with career technical education and real-world applications.
Purpose and Mission
The primary mission of the Linked Learning Alliance is to ensure that all young people, particularly between the ages of 14 and 24, have access to educational pathways that lead to meaningful careers and personal fulfillment. This critical period, often referred to as the "decade of difference," is seen as pivotal in shaping identities, aspirations, and lifelong achievements.
The Alliance works to integrate four core components into educational systems:
- Rigorous Academics: Ensuring that students meet the admission requirements for state colleges and universities.
- Career Technical Education: Providing concrete skills and knowledge through structured courses related to specific industry sectors.
- Work-Based Learning: Offering real-world experiences through job shadowing, internships, and apprenticeships.
- Comprehensive Support Services: Including counseling and supplemental instruction to address students' individual needs.
Activities and Advocacy
The Linked Learning Alliance acts as a collective voice for educators, employers, and communities advocating for policies that support Linked Learning. It sets quality standards for Linked Learning practices and fosters collaboration among stakeholders to improve student outcomes. The organization also engages in communications efforts to enhance public understanding of the benefits of Linked Learning.
The Alliance supports the development of learning pathways that connect students with local industries, such as healthcare, technology, and environmental sciences, ensuring that students' learning experiences are relevant and applicable in real-world contexts.
Keep Us Linked Campaign
The Linked Learning Alliance also leads the "Keep Us Linked" campaign, which advocates for expanded funding and support for college and career preparation initiatives in California. This campaign emphasizes the need for high-quality educational experiences that lead to meaningful careers and are critical for California's economic growth and equity.
Financials
As an educational nonprofit, the Linked Learning Alliance relies on contributions, program services, and investment income. Contributions make up the largest portion of its revenue, highlighting the organization's reliance on philanthropic support to continue its mission.
